    Users may see incorrect data in reports and downstream apps using result set caching in Microsoft Fabric
    Start Time: 2025-06-16 09:00(JST)
    Last Update: 2026-03-06 05:58(JST)

    Status: Service Restored
    Affected Service: Power BI

    This issue specifically impacted results with the queries in Fabric
    Data Warehouse and SQL Analytics Endpoint when the result set caching feature
    was active. The results may have included incorrect cached items or excluded
    relevant cached items.

    We disabled the result set caching feature as of February 16, 2026, to prevent
    any confusion or misinterpretation of results. For any reports or downstream
    apps using cached results on or prior to February 16, 2026, from the Data
    Warehouse or SQL Analytics Endpoints, users will need to manually refresh to
    obtain relevant results. This will ensure that these other apps don’t continue
    to work with potentially incorrect results.

    Some users may not have permissions for Microsoft Teams meeting notes if notes are enabled after the meeting was created
    Start Time: 2025-11-20 09:00(JST)
    Last Update: 2026-03-04 05:54(JST)

    Status: Service Restored
    Affected Service: Microsoft Teams

    More info: This issue only occurred in organizations where admins
    enabled the ability for users to share links with “Specific People” in Microsoft
    OneDrive and SharePoint Online as the meeting notes were hosted there.

    When users added meeting notes from the Microsoft Teams Calendar to a meeting
    that had already been created, the meeting participants may have not been
    granted permissions to view the notes, while the user that added the notes may
    have been able to access them as expected.
